WHAT IS IT?

Microneedling, also known as collagen induction therapy, is a minimally invasive procedure commonly used as a treatment for a number of dermatological conditions, such as wrinkles, acne scars, stretch marks, and large pore size, as well as skin rejuvenation. It involves using thin needles to make very tiny holes on the top layer of the skin to create “micro-injuries.” These micro-injuries stimulate the healing process and the production of collagen and elastin. Due to the channels created by the needles, it is also used to augment drug delivery through the skin. One of the key advantages of microneedling is its ability to stimulate skin rejuvenation, resulting in smoother, firmer, and younger-looking skin.

HOW IS IT PERFORMED?

Microneedling is typically performed in a dermatologist’s or aesthetician’s office. The three main types of microneedling devices include manual rollers, automated pen devices, and radiofrequency. A topical numbing cream is used to allow the patient to be more comfortable with this procedure. There are multiple ways the numbing cream can be applied. The numbing compound can be applied 30-60 minutes before the procedure starts or after a light “rolling” with the microneedling device. The advantage of applying the cream after a light rolling is that the medication can be delivered through the holes and will have a faster onset for the patient.

WHAT CAN A COMPOUNDER OFFER?

Serums and creams containing different ingredients such as hyaluronic acid, ascorbic acid, beta-glucan, and niacinamide may be used to enhance the treatment and healing process. Inflammation, which dissipates over 24 hours.
